Synopsis

FUN. FUN. FUN. 3AFU - Laws of New Fun celebrates alternative art, design, and illustration. Rooted in joy and chaos, this community exhibition explores "Innovatory is Fun" through experimental mediums - from lowbrow and street art to playful graphics. Featuring a diverse collection of A5-sized works, this edition pushes boundaries with quirky, abstract, and plain silly concepts that redefine personal expression through the synergy of playfulness, connection, and flow.
